Why can't current AI bots provide authentic responses from real people like politicians or celebrities?

Databases and models cannot replicate real human conviction and context

AI bots work from a database and trained model, not from the person’s actual thinking. For example, a Biden bot has to choose between opinions Senator Biden had 20 years ago versus President Biden’s current views on China. Biden himself would answer based on his own weights and biases, but the bot cannot create the same authentic response. The model knows what happened in the past and has historic conversations, but deciding which answer is more authentic in the current context is hard. It doesn’t know what’s happening in the person’s brain.
